Output 2812fbbca0058f61f074f32b180f4771975d074ee29113c4426b0b037d44e04e:1

value
6446182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7adfa45db70c3229815aa9e6bf66ebcd9ea2f3ae OP_EQUAL
address
3CtiGsP7q6YDdW7V8uhkXfMd1QSDFKF7mG
transaction
2812fbbca0058f61f074f32b180f4771975d074ee29113c4426b0b037d44e04e
spent
true